Who was Franklin D. Roosevelt's youngest son, and what did he do?

The youngest son of Franklin D. Roosevelt was John Aspinwall Roosevelt. However, he was not as politically active as his older siblings. John pursued a career in business and worked as an investment banker. He was also involved in philanthropy and served on the board of various organizations.
